Common Challenges That Contribute in Downtime
Downtime in semi trucks often originates from several typical problems that can disrupt operations. One frequent reason is engine breakdown, which can arise from insufficient upkeep or oil issues. Transmission problems also frequently occur, leading to shifts that are jerky or slow, and in severe cases, complete breakdowns. Additionally, tire wear and failure can stem from improper inflation or misalignment, posing safety risks and operational delays. Electrical component failures, such as battery failure or faulty wiring, can strand drivers immobilized. Brake component problems, such as worn pads or fluid loss, are critical to address promptly due to their effect on safety and compliance. Furthermore, fuel system issues, such as blocked filters or injector problems, can hinder performance. Each of these issues can greatly affect a trucking operation's efficiency, resulting in wasted hours and increased costs if not addressed swiftly and successfully.

Preventive Service Tips to Lower Breakdowns
Maintenance that is proactive is necessary for reducing breakdowns in semi trucks and maintaining fleet reliability. Scheduled inspections must be executed to assess critical parts like brakes, tires, and fluid levels. Watching tire pressure and tread wear prevents blowouts and improves fuel efficiency.
In addition, periodic oil changes and filter replacements are important for engine performance. Keeping a clean air filter promotes perfect airflow, enhancing fuel economy.
Drivers should also be instructed in pre-trip inspections, spotting any irregularities that might lead to problems on the road. Adhering to manufacturer-suggested maintenance schedules helps identify go to article potential problems before they get worse.
To summarize, documenting all maintenance procedures generates a reliable documentation that contributes to predicting future requirements and spotting emerging trends. By establishing preventative measures, fleet operators can substantially reduce the possibility of unforeseen failures, ensuring that trucks keep operating at full capacity.

How Often Should I Arrange Maintenance for My Semi Truck?
A semi truck should get maintenance every 10,000 to 15,000 miles, or every six months, whichever comes first. Periodic inspections on important systems deliver superior operation and safety for long-distance operations.
Which Implements Are Important for Basic Truck Service?
Fundamental tools needed for standard truck upkeep are a socket set, wrenches, pliers, screwdrivers, tire pressure gauge, hammer, and a jack. Furthermore, possessing a multimeter and basic diagnostic tools can greatly aid in diagnosing problems.
